IP查询
查询
你查询的IP:[123.206.131.37] 地理位置:中国–上海–上海
最新查询
222.248.177.140
124.126.32.171
222.128.120.131
220.242.117.91
116.248.123.15
210.72.132.117
222.128.148.43
114.60.162.146
116.192.50.142
123.206.131.37
124.64.228.179
61.4.176.30
202.95.91.167
134.196.32.179
116.213.128.163
202.180.128.27
120.80.106.72
202.179.240.201
118.24.236.211
125.61.128.46
202.91.224.7
168.160.136.69
202.122.32.237
124.126.97.152
221.172.7.139
221.122.141.118
117.22.57.46
124.156.209.133
121.192.50.140
118.88.32.154
121.204.139.2